Output 3ddd4de58e181e0ab1d55a8a2d27f564e2515c6278a1b16c50c64a4c6cb8ba03:4

value
5624473
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3908dfe2e4c1616d9897f14309cd70e61b33fa6b OP_EQUALVERIFY OP_CHECKSIG
address
16Ca9YroFyt9jn24vKrvqF3BUgjkTbW8Jq
transaction
3ddd4de58e181e0ab1d55a8a2d27f564e2515c6278a1b16c50c64a4c6cb8ba03
spent
true